Bill of Services

What Electrondux delivers.

Each line is a discrete, standalone engagement — engage one, or the full stack.
SYM1

Schematic Symbol Creation

IEC/ANSI-compliant symbols built to your library standard, with correct pin mapping, electrical types, and naming conventions verified against the source datasheet.

FP1

PCB Footprint Development

IPC-compliant land patterns for any package — from passives to fine-pitch BGAs — with courtyard, silkscreen, and assembly layers built to your fab and CM requirements.

3D1

3D Model Creation

STEP-accurate mechanical models for enclosure fit-checks and collision detection, matched precisely to package dimensions.

DB1

Component Database Management

Structured, de-duplicated part libraries in Altium, Cadence Allegro, or OnePDM — clean parametrics, consistent naming, and audit-ready records.

QA1

AVL/BOM Validation

Line-by-line validation of approved vendor lists and bills of material against real, sourceable, in-production parts before release.

LC1

Obsolescence & Lifecycle Management

Proactive EOL/PCN monitoring so end-of-life risk on a part is flagged and resolved long before it becomes a production stoppage.

AL1

Alternate Part Qualification

Form-fit-function comparisons and cross-reference research to qualify drop-in or near-drop-in alternates for constrained or end-of-life components.

DS1

Datasheet Analysis & Component Research

Deep-read datasheets and parametric data to confirm a part actually meets your design's electrical, thermal, and mechanical requirements before it's specified.

Process

From datasheet to release-ready part.

A consistent, verifiable pipeline for every component that enters your library.
01

Research

Datasheet and parametric analysis to confirm the part fits your requirement.

02

Build

Symbol, footprint, and 3D model built to your library standard.

03

Verify

Cross-check against datasheet, IPC standard, and design rules.

04

Release

Delivered into your database, ready to place on a schematic or board.
